| Calcium Containing Alloys
Calcium Silicon
| | % Ca | % Si | % Al | % C | % P | % S |
| Calcium Silicon | 29-33 | 59-63 | 1 Max | 0.6 Max | 0.03 Max | 0.03 Max |
Barium Calcium Silicon
| | % Ca | % Si | % Ba | % Al | % C | % P | % S |
| Barium Calcium Silicon | 14-18 | 55-62 | 14-18 | 0.7 Max | 0.6 Max | 0.03 Max | 0.03 Max |
Application: Calcium silicon is available in lump, powder and cored wire form. It is a universal deoxidizing and desulfurizing agent in the production of high grade steels. In combination with aluminum, it is used where very high demands are made on castability, degree of purity and surface quality of steel.
CaSi is a potent deoxidizer in steel. The main benefit is the modification of non-metallic inclusions to form globular inclusions resulting in improved tensile and impact ductility. BaCaSi is more dense than CaSi resulting in better efficiency.
